[libgd] GdTaggedEntryTag: Use entry's style context



commit 7e0dd4b15ea80673f62249ac092763b10fc226ad
Author: Benjamin Otte <otte redhat com>
Date:   Thu Aug 27 23:55:29 2015 +0200

    GdTaggedEntryTag: Use entry's style context
    
    Reuse the entry's style context via save()/restore() instead of creating
    a new style context all the time.
    
    Solves a bunch of styling problems, such as value inheritance.
